The correct options are BV∝1/P D(dP/dV)T=−K/V2 Boyle's law may be expressed as either V∝1/P or (dP/dV)T=−K/V2 According to this law, volume (V) of a given mass of a gas varies inversely as its pressure (P) at constant temperature.
